I decided that i would write a list of the things that i keep in what i call my emergency bag which i keep in my school bag also what i keep in my school pocket (my uniform only has one pocket!!). My friends at the start of the year did mock my emergency bag but they all used something out of it and that to me is a win :)

Mine is just a small zip up bag and it fits perfectly in the little front pocket of my school bag the things that are inside are:
- Girl things! I am not going to explain what this is but girls i'm sure you know what i mean. I keep these in a smaller zip up back just for extra secrecy. These are useful for obvious reasons and if your friend needs one you will always have one spare.
- A dry shampoo. These are soooooo handy if you have sport and need it or if your hair is just a bit flat and lifeless it can change that with a quick spray.
- A small black and brown eyeliner. I found this super handy as i occasionally went out after school and it can help transform from school to out and about. Also i had quite a rough year so i was crying heaps and it was so good to be able to fix your eye makeup to look less like you've just been crying.
- A little hairbrush. I have this super cute little flip out one that has a mini mirror on it. I don't think i would've lived without this, you can use it if you need to put your hair up because its bugging you or just to quickly go through your hair to fix it.
- At least two hair ties and some bobby pins. I just through these around the hairbrush so as i said if you need to change what your hair looks like or you need to fix a bit you can.
- A body spray. I don't do any sport or p.e at school so i don't use an antiperspirant at school only in the morning so i just take a body spray incase i want a little spritz.
- A small pack of tissues. I find that all classes don't have tissues in them and you never know when you need one.
- Hand sanitizer. I have been through too many experiences of touching someone's gum that they have put under the desk so having this in your bag to be clean is a live saver.
- Sunscreen. Seems weird but you never know when you need it.
- Plasters. Again who knows when you need them.
- Panadol. I get bad migraines and cramps so panadol on me will be so helpful. Remember to keep it in the packet incase teachers see it, having the packet makes it easier to explain.
- At least 2 spare pens. Self-explanatory.

Now for in my skirt pocket.
- A packet of gum. Great for after eating or if you are self-conscious of you breath as i am constantly.
- A lip balm. I get really bad chapped lips in particular when its windy so i keep a lip balm close to me at all times.
- My phone. I read on my phone and just for security i need it near me.
- My keys. Self explanatory haha

Those are the things that i keep in my school bag and my pocket to survive school. You obviously need your school books, planer, lunch all those important things too!
